


Alitalo Apple Farm
Lohja
The first mention of Alitalo House is back from the 1600th century. The Maula family has owned the apple farm already three generations. Alitalo Apple farm is growing apples to be eaten. They are also making apple wine and wine of different berries in the farm. During this visit you have bossibility to buy Alitalo wines.
